why, when birds sit on transmission lines or current wires
doesn't get shock?
Answer Posted / sakila
the bird's leg will make contact with only one phase of the
transmission wire.there will be no short circuit in this
connection.so there will be no current flow through the
body of the bird and it remains safe.when the bird makes
itself in contact with other phase line or with the neutral
line it will be affected.
